More about the book

Examining the intricate relationship between language, sexuality, and gender, the book delves into how these concepts are interrelated rather than separate. It employs various theoretical frameworks such as performativity theory, feminism, and queer studies, alongside psychoanalytical and Marxist perspectives. The analysis incorporates diverse examples from written, spoken, and visual texts, including media and internet sources, to illustrate how language shapes and reflects sexual and gender identities.
